‘Aggressor Gene’

bookDive into this marine biology thriller, a story where Dr. Susan Miller, an American researcher in Newfoundland, and Dr. Masami Matsumoto from Japan discover the aggressor gene. Effects of this gene are seen in Architeuthis dux, the 50 ft. giant squid and other species, including man. The fields of marine biology and molecular genetics converge in this fast-paced adventure.
